SyntaxFactory.AccessorBlock Metodo

Definizione

Overload

AccessorBlock(SyntaxKind, AccessorStatementSyntax, EndBlockStatementSyntax)

Rappresenta una dichiarazione membro del blocco di accesso: una dichiarazione che contiene una dichiarazione iniziale, un corpo di istruzioni eseguibili e un'istruzione end. Gli esempi includono le funzioni di accesso alle proprietà e le funzioni di accesso agli eventi personalizzati.

AccessorBlock(SyntaxKind, AccessorStatementSyntax, SyntaxList<StatementSyntax>, EndBlockStatementSyntax)

Rappresenta una dichiarazione membro del blocco di accesso: una dichiarazione che contiene una dichiarazione iniziale, un corpo di istruzioni eseguibili e un'istruzione end. Gli esempi includono le funzioni di accesso alle proprietà e le funzioni di accesso agli eventi personalizzati.

AccessorBlock(SyntaxKind, AccessorStatementSyntax, EndBlockStatementSyntax)

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b

Rappresenta una dichiarazione membro del blocco di accesso: una dichiarazione che contiene una dichiarazione iniziale, un corpo di istruzioni eseguibili e un'istruzione end. Gli esempi includono le funzioni di accesso alle proprietà e le funzioni di accesso agli eventi personalizzati.

public:
 static Microsoft::CodeAnalysis::VisualBasic::Syntax::AccessorBlockSyntax ^ AccessorBlock(Microsoft::CodeAnalysis::VisualBasic::SyntaxKind kind, Microsoft::CodeAnalysis::VisualBasic::Syntax::AccessorStatementSyntax ^ accessorStatement, Microsoft::CodeAnalysis::VisualBasic::Syntax::EndBlockStatementSyntax ^ endAccessorStatement);
public static Microsoft.CodeAnalysis.VisualBasic.Syntax.AccessorBlockSyntax AccessorBlock (Microsoft.CodeAnalysis.VisualBasic.SyntaxKind kind, Microsoft.CodeAnalysis.VisualBasic.Syntax.AccessorStatementSyntax accessorStatement, Microsoft.CodeAnalysis.VisualBasic.Syntax.EndBlockStatementSyntax endAccessorStatement);
static member AccessorBlock : Microsoft.CodeAnalysis.VisualBasic.SyntaxKind * Microsoft.CodeAnalysis.VisualBasic.Syntax.AccessorStatementSyntax * Microsoft.CodeAnalysis.VisualBasic.Syntax.EndBlockStatementSyntax -> Microsoft.CodeAnalysis.VisualBasic.Syntax.AccessorBlockSyntax
Public Shared Function AccessorBlock (kind As SyntaxKind, accessorStatement As AccessorStatementSyntax, endAccessorStatement As EndBlockStatementSyntax) As AccessorBlockSyntax

Parametri

kind
SyntaxKind

Oggetto SyntaxKind che rappresenta il tipo specifico di AccessorBlockSyntax. Uno di GetAccessorBlock, SetAccessorBlock, AddHandlerAccessorBlock, RemoveHandlerAccessorBlock, RaiseEventAccessorBlock.

accessorStatement
AccessorStatementSyntax

Istruzione "Get", "Set", "AddHandler", "RemoveHandler" o "RaiseEvent" che avvia il blocco di accesso.

endAccessorStatement
EndBlockStatementSyntax

Istruzione "End Get", "End Set", "End AddHandler", "End RemoveHandler" o "End RaiseEvent" che termina il blocco di accesso.

Restituisce

Si applica a

AccessorBlock(SyntaxKind, AccessorStatementSyntax, SyntaxList<StatementSyntax>, EndBlockStatementSyntax)

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b
Source:
Syntax.xml.Main.Generated.vb

Rappresenta una dichiarazione membro del blocco di accesso: una dichiarazione che contiene una dichiarazione iniziale, un corpo di istruzioni eseguibili e un'istruzione end. Gli esempi includono le funzioni di accesso alle proprietà e le funzioni di accesso agli eventi personalizzati.

public:
 static Microsoft::CodeAnalysis::VisualBasic::Syntax::AccessorBlockSyntax ^ AccessorBlock(Microsoft::CodeAnalysis::VisualBasic::SyntaxKind kind, Microsoft::CodeAnalysis::VisualBasic::Syntax::AccessorStatementSyntax ^ accessorStatement, Microsoft::CodeAnalysis::SyntaxList<Microsoft::CodeAnalysis::VisualBasic::Syntax::StatementSyntax ^> statements, Microsoft::CodeAnalysis::VisualBasic::Syntax::EndBlockStatementSyntax ^ endAccessorStatement);
public static Microsoft.CodeAnalysis.VisualBasic.Syntax.AccessorBlockSyntax AccessorBlock (Microsoft.CodeAnalysis.VisualBasic.SyntaxKind kind, Microsoft.CodeAnalysis.VisualBasic.Syntax.AccessorStatementSyntax accessorStatement, Microsoft.CodeAnalysis.SyntaxList<Microsoft.CodeAnalysis.VisualBasic.Syntax.StatementSyntax> statements, Microsoft.CodeAnalysis.VisualBasic.Syntax.EndBlockStatementSyntax endAccessorStatement);
static member AccessorBlock : Microsoft.CodeAnalysis.VisualBasic.SyntaxKind * Microsoft.CodeAnalysis.VisualBasic.Syntax.AccessorStatementSyntax * Microsoft.CodeAnalysis.SyntaxList<Microsoft.CodeAnalysis.VisualBasic.Syntax.StatementSyntax> * Microsoft.CodeAnalysis.VisualBasic.Syntax.EndBlockStatementSyntax -> Microsoft.CodeAnalysis.VisualBasic.Syntax.AccessorBlockSyntax
Public Shared Function AccessorBlock (kind As SyntaxKind, accessorStatement As AccessorStatementSyntax, statements As SyntaxList(Of StatementSyntax), endAccessorStatement As EndBlockStatementSyntax) As AccessorBlockSyntax

Parametri

kind
SyntaxKind

Oggetto SyntaxKind che rappresenta il tipo specifico di AccessorBlockSyntax. Uno di GetAccessorBlock, SetAccessorBlock, AddHandlerAccessorBlock, RemoveHandlerAccessorBlock, RaiseEventAccessorBlock.

accessorStatement
AccessorStatementSyntax

Istruzione "Get", "Set", "AddHandler", "RemoveHandler" o "RaiseEvent" che avvia il blocco di accesso.

statements
SyntaxList<StatementSyntax>

Le istruzioni contenute nell'istruzione block. Potrebbe trattarsi di un elenco vuoto.

endAccessorStatement
EndBlockStatementSyntax

Istruzione "End Get", "End Set", "End AddHandler", "End RemoveHandler" o "End RaiseEvent" che termina il blocco di accesso.

Restituisce

Si applica a